REM Group FY26 interim profit drops 30.57% to HK$ 502,000; revenue slips 0.58% to HK$ 68.48 million
  • REM Group interim profit attributable to owners fell 30.57% to HK$502,000; basic and diluted EPS slipped to 0.03 HK cents.
  • Revenue edged down 0.54% to HK$68.48 million, with the group citing higher selling and distribution expenses.
  • Selling and distribution expenses rose to HK$2.27 million, due to higher transportation costs amid rising fuel prices and logistics inflation.
  • Cash and cash equivalents totaled HK$68.7 million at June 30, down from HK$75.3 million at Dec. 31; gearing ratio stayed nil.
  • Management flagged skilled-labor shortages and supply-chain volatility, while pointing to Northern Metropolis-related tenders as supporting demand.
